Q3. A pipe line of diameter 0.75 m is 2 km long. To increase the discharge, another line of the same diameter is introduced in the second half of the main line in parallel. If minor losses are neglected, find the increase in discharge because of addition of another pipe, f = 0.04.The head loss at inlet = 0.40 m
